Invitae | RCV001206356 | SCV001377660 | uncertain significance | Nephronophthisis 15 | 2022-08-23 | criteria provided, single submitter | clinical testing | In summary, the available evidence is currently insufficient to determine the role of this variant in disease. Therefore, it has been classified as a Variant of Uncertain Significance. Algorithms developed to predict the effect of missense changes on protein structure and function (SIFT, PolyPhen-2, Align-GVGD) all suggest that this variant is likely to be disruptive.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 937361).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with CEP164-related conditions. This variant is present in population databases (rs557486197, gnomAD 0.01%). This sequence change replaces leucine, which is neutral and non-polar, with proline, which is neutral and non-polar, at codon 423 of the CEP164 protein (p.Leu423Pro). |
